Abstract
The utility model relates to a three ratio relay valve which is composed of an upper body of the relay valve and a lower body of the relay valve, wherein an operating cavity is arranged between the upper body and the lower body of the relay valve, and a piston of the relay valve is also arranged between the upper body and the lower body; the lower part of the piston is provided with a valve and a piston restoring spring; the valve is arranged on a valve seat, and an air exhaust opening and an air exhaust opening dust preventing film are arranged below the valve seat; a valve restoring spring is also arranged on the valve seat. An air inlet interface, an air outlet interface, an operating interface, a main regulating rod and an auxiliary regulating rod are also arranged on the lower body. An air inlet cavity, an air outlet cavity, a main control cavity and an auxiliary control cavity are arranged below the piston in the lower body. The air inlet interface is communicated with the air inlet cavity, and the air outlet interface is communicated with the air outlet cavity. The main control cavity is communicated with the main regulating rod which is arranged in the lower body, and the auxiliary control cavity is communicated with the auxiliary regulating rod which is arranged in the lower body. The main regulating rod and the auxiliary regulating rod are respectively arranged on respective regulating rod seat. A main control cavity interface and an auxiliary control cavity interface are also arranged on the lower body, and steel ball plugs are respectively arranged on the main control cavity interface and the auxiliary control cavity interface. The utility model is suitable for buses, trucks and trailers.
